Where is the clutch suppose to engage?
This is on an 83. OK, I have new everything... Clutch Master, slave, pressure plate, throwout bearing, clutch disk,, flywheel resurfaced, pilot bearing, etc. THis is my first 944 so I don't know where the clutch is suppose to engage. I've bled it, but didn't know if I might still have some air. It starts engaging about 3 inches from the floor. Definitely not at the top like the old one. I think it's fine, but just checking....
